Transaction 75ef86c3473b100fc1c61d9e269e697a29ddb039a5b0f7621879b92a37b10d43
1 Input
1 Output
-
75ef86c3473b100fc1c61d9e269e697a29ddb039a5b0f7621879b92a37b10d43:0
- value
- 9629
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ca3078a345608b8d269678ede5b6f88f9a119dda OP_EQUAL
- address
- 3L86V8kLHKNRPKckRGLX8SK2zFmtQX9YQE